Scarlet Gaura
Gaura coccinea
Onagraceae (Evening Primrose Family)

· Scarlet gaura: (pp. 376-377 in Weeds of the Great Plains; not in Weeds of the Northast)
§ a lower-growing, much-branched simple perennial with smaller, pubescent leaves, compared to biennial gaura
§ native to Midwest prairies and great plains
§ flowers pink to red in dense terminal racemes—usually only a few open at one time
§ not palatable to livestock, but consumed by wildlife
§ not usually much of a problem as a weed
